Where the silver moon touches the pine ridge, sits a wilderness cabin surrounded by a quiet forest overlooking a secluded lake. This completely private property has many trails to explore and an abundance of wildlife. A wood-burning stove keeps the cabin warm while pillows and blankets provide much-needed comfort. Enjoy your favorite winter outdoor activities, take photos of the frozen forest, make a campfire or curl up with a book as the snow falls outside, lulling you to sleep.

This wilderness escape is only 170 km (2hr) drive from Toronto. There are no people or houses in sight, no cars, no lights – only the whispering of the towering pines and the sounds of nature. There is nothing but silence, and the serenity makes you feel that you are the only one on Earth. The cabin is accessible by a 10-15min hike from the main road where you park your car. We provide a sled to haul in your gear. There are older locked cabins on site - the remnants of a former hunting camp and a glimpse of the era gone by.
The wood burning stove is the heating source in the cabin and bagged firewood is delivered to the cabin and can be purchased on-site. Non bagged firewood is free. Pots/pans/cutlery are provided, but if you don’t want to do the dishes, disposable plates/cups are available. Camping stove and BBQ are also provided for your cooking needs. During winter months, running water is not available - you can melt snow on the stove. Or, you can take a trip to Minden for a meal at a fast food or fine dining restaurant.
The property is adjacent to crown land which is spectacular for hiking, snowshoeing, cross-country skiing (two pairs available at the cabin), sledding, and ice skating/hockey (check ice conditions first, hockey sticks are at the cabin). QE II Provincial Park is only 1 km (1 min drive) from the cabin where you can explore more extensive hiking and cross-country skiing trails. In the evening, play a board game, read a book or simply relax by the stove with your favorite drink and enjoy the sounds of nature.

What to bring:
• Warm Clothes for the weather - winter boots, warm jackets, hats/mitts, sweaters, pants, extra socks, etc. Warm slippers is a great idea too.
• Flashlights
• Sleeping bags or blankets
• Food
• Drinking water
• Toiletries
• Equipment for your favourite outdoor activities (e.g. snowshoes, skates)
• Your optimism and excitement for adventure!
• Don’t worry if you forget anything at home – you can buy everything you need in Minden
Other notes
• During snow days, please be prepared to shovel your way in to park your car and your way out. Snow shovel is provided.
• Plan to arrive before dark to allow for sufficient time to clear the parking spot for your car, find the cabin, firewood, get the wood burning stove going, etc.
